Output 72e999116823b6d671222dbcea90f752e84e6b7f909e6e6b15828ed4c0575803:2

value
10590214134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c79f7892fd7f28d80bc889c0873c9008f0cff56 OP_EQUAL
address
MLhvwhRemr97R2p7Eu39BcHJe3WsjXfxxD
transaction
72e999116823b6d671222dbcea90f752e84e6b7f909e6e6b15828ed4c0575803
spent
true